Transaction d966aa5afd43968938699eecfbe2769466f796411837416e7275b360b72c18ef
1 Input
1 Output
-
d966aa5afd43968938699eecfbe2769466f796411837416e7275b360b72c18ef:0
- value
- 17850
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 63ebf161a2d36bd7365e80e65d6425ecfa18855e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A7LYbHDoRbxN9rc5HSRhC53F4wWimjEuQ